A Week in Shimla, Naldhera & Manali: City Experiences

Saturday, October 21: Arrival in Shimla

Start your trip in Shimla by immersing yourself in the charm of this hill station. In the morning, take a leisurely stroll on Mall Road, the main shopping street, lined with shops and cafes. Enjoy the colonial architecture and visit the Christ Church. In the afternoon, explore the Viceregal Lodge, a magnificent colonial building that once served as the summer residence of the British viceroys. In the evening, witness the sunset from Scandal Point, a popular meeting point for locals and visitors.

  • Mall Road: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Christ Church: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Viceregal Lodge: Estimated Cost - INR 20,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Scandal Point: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Sunday, October 22: Naldhera Excursion

Embark on a day trip to Naldhera, a picturesque hill station located near Shimla. In the morning, visit the Naldhera Golf Course, one of the oldest and most scenic golf courses in India. Enjoy a leisurely walk amidst the lush green surroundings. In the afternoon, explore Tattapani, known for its hot water springs. Relax and rejuvenate in the therapeutic waters. In the evening, return to Shimla and spend some time exploring the local markets.

  • Naldhera Golf Course: Estimated Cost - INR 500,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Tattapani: Estimated Cost - INR 100,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Local Markets: Estimated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
Monday, October 23: Journey to Manali

Leave Shimla and make your way to Manali, a popular hill station in the Himalayas. Enjoy the scenic drive through the mountains. In the afternoon, visit the Hadimba Devi Temple, dedicated to the goddess Hadimba. Explore the surrounding cedar forests and take in the peaceful ambiance. In the evening, take a leisurely walk along the Mall Road in Manali, lined with shops, restaurants, and cafes.

  • Hadimba Devi Temple: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Mall Road: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
Tuesday, October 24: Rohtang Pass and Solang Valley

Embark on a thrilling day trip to Rohtang Pass, a high mountain pass known for its snow-capped peaks and breathtaking views. Enjoy activities like skiing and snowboarding (if available) or simply soak in the stunning scenery. In the afternoon, visit Solang Valley and indulge in adventure sports like paragliding and zorbing. Witness the mesmerizing sunset before returning to Manali.

  • Rohtang Pass: Estimated Cost - INR 500, Time Spent - Full Day
  • Solang Valley: Estimated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 3-4 hours
Wednesday, October 25: Manali Exploration

Take the day to explore the beauty of Manali. Start with a visit to the Tibetan Monastery, known for its serene atmosphere and colorful prayer flags. Explore the Vashisht Village and its hot water springs, believed to have medicinal properties. In the afternoon, venture to the nearby Naggar Castle, an ancient castle with stunning views of the surrounding mountains. Enjoy the evening at leisure, perhaps by shopping for local handicrafts.

  • Tibetan Monastery: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
  • Vashisht Village: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Naggar Castle: Estimated Cost - INR 30,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Shopping for Handicrafts: Estimated Cost - Varies, Time Spent - 1-2 hours
Thursday, October 26: Manali Nature Exploration

Immerse yourself in the natural beauty of Manali. Begin with a visit to the Jogini Falls, a picturesque waterfall surrounded by lush greenery. Take a hike to the falls and enjoy a refreshing dip. In the afternoon, visit the nearby Manikaran Gurudwara, known for its hot water springs and langar (community kitchen). Experience the soothing hot springs and partake in a delicious community meal. In the evening, enjoy a leisurely stroll along the Manali Nature Park.

  • Jogini Falls: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Manikaran Gurudwara: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 2-3 hours
  • Manali Nature Park: Estimated Cost - Free, Time Spent - 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

One hidden gem in Shimla is Annandale, a beautiful ground known for its cricket and polo activities. Locals love to spend time here playing or enjoying a picnic. In Manali, make sure to explore the lesser-known village of Old Manali, known for its charming cafes, live music, and bohemian atmosphere. It's a favorite among backpackers and art enthusiasts.
